How a Marketing Agency Scaled with 41 Global Hires and Saved over $1.2M Savings in Payroll

The Challenge: The Cost of Reputation

In the fast-paced world of influencer marketing, maintaining a brand's reputation requires careful attention at every stage. Our client, a leading marketing agency specializing in digital campaign management, encountered significant operational challenges. 

To support their growing portfolio of campaigns, they needed to expand their team by hiring project managers, campaign managers, and brand safety experts. These roles were critical not only for safeguarding content, but also for ensuring seamless coordination, efficient delivery, and consistent performance across campaigns. 

In the US, hiring 41 project managers, specialized assistants, and campaign managers would have placed a heavy strain on profitability. This client was looking at a payroll commitment of over $2.1 million per year. 

They didn't just need "help"; they needed a specialized, global team that could protect their clients' reputations without draining their profit margins.

Our Strategy: The Dual-Hub Ecosystem

We didn't just "source candidates"; we architected a strategic talent map across two continents to maximize both creativity and analytical precision.

  • The LATAM Creative Hub (70.7% of hires): Our expert recruiters focused on Latin America for Project Management, Creative, and Administrative roles.We found high-energy talent perfectly aligned with US time zones to manage real-time campaigns.
  • The South Africa Analytical Hub (29.3% of hires): We leveraged South Africa specifically for Sentiment Analysis and Brand Safety Vetting. This region offered exceptional English proficiency and analytical depth, providing the perfect "quality control" layer for the firm's content.

The Solution: A 41-Person Global Operations Engine

The company partnered with Somewhere to build a 41-person global team, strategically aligned by function and geography.

We didn't just find names; we found the backbone of their operations. To date, we have successfully placed:

  • Project Management / Administrative & Reporting Support (20 hires)
  • Brand Safety Vetting Specialists (15 hires)
  • Sentiment Analysis Specialists (4 hires)
  • Campaign Managers (2 hires)

By expanding with the right mix of talent, the client set out to streamline operations, strengthen oversight, and uphold the high standards their clients demand.

The Financial Impact Hiring Through Somewhere

Client Total Savings: $1,230,210 in Year One 

By moving away from local hiring and trusting Somewhere's recruitment experts, the firm achieved a massive financial breakthrough. Here is the breakdown of the first-year savings, including our service fee.

The Outcome

By hiring Offshore Talent through Somewhere.com, our client reduced payroll costs by over 56% while maintaining high standards across campaign execution, brand safety, and performance monitoring.

They reinvested more than $1.2M in savings into growth, expanding campaigns, signing larger clients, and increasing their market share.

They didn't just cut costs, they built a scalable, high-performance global operations engine designed to protect brand reputation and support long-term growth.
